The base of a triangle is 4/4 meters. The height of the triangle is 250 centimeters. What is the area of the triangle in square meters?

We have the following triangle

the area of a triangle is given by


A=(h\cdot b)/(2)

then, we have

height h = 250 cm = 2.5 m

base b = 4.4 m


A=(2.5\cdot4.4)/(2)=(11)/(2)=5.5

Thus, the area is 5.5 square meters
